Inov-8 are an adventure racing equipment firm specialising in footwear and packs. Weighing 363g, the Race Elite 25 pack uses a tough rip-stop water resistant nylon for the main body while the adjustable straps are lightweight, broad, padded mesh affairs. There's a chest strap, buckle and emergency whistle mounted on height adjustable slide guides, and a waistband with zip stash pockets.

The main compartment is one open space with a bladder divider (bladder not included). A vertical main zip gives access to the full length of the pack interior. There are two mesh pockets on the pack exterior, one with a zip closure, the other a simple pouch. A clever drawstring allows you to cinch away any unused pack volume by tucking the bag and contents closer to your back.

There isn’t any back padding so keep loads close to you to enhance stability, and take care when packing anything pointy. Lightweight freaks and riders who run will like this pack.
